Why we need this role

We are seeking Optical Network Consultant in the network planning team who will ensure Colt’s optical network has the right capacity and capability in the right locations at the right time, supporting strategic planning, proactive capacity management, forecasting, and on-time service deliver. This role goes beyond hands‑on engineering and also focuses on sales & customer‑facing engagement, solution guidance, and technical leadership for the local engineering team. 

What you will do

Support Sales and Service Delivery at pre‑sales and delivery stages for capacity checks, feasibility assessments, and technical inputs. 

Act as the primary technical consultant for Sale and Service Delivery on optical network solutions, capacity strategy, and delivery feasibility. 

Lead customer and partner discussions on optical architecture- handoff options, resilience, capacity evolution, and future‑ready designs. 

Monitor optical network utilization, performance trends, and capacity thresholds to identify bottlenecks early and avoid service delivery impact. 

Forecast demand using historical trends, run‑rate data, and sales pipeline visibility to plan proactive capacity builds. 

Trigger proactive and reactive capacity expansions, ensuring the right balance between justified investment and delivery timelines. 

Coordinate with Supply Chain, Vendors, Implementation and Field teams to secure timely delivery of fibre, electronics, site infra, and licences. 

Identify optimisation opportunities to recover unused capacity, reduce costs, and improve network efficiency. 

Maintain planning rules, design inputs, and deployment standards for Ciena and Nokia optical platforms. 

Track end‑to‑end capacity delivery plans, risks, dependencies, and ensure commitments to the business are met on time. 

Define and maintain KPIs, dashboards, and reporting to measure performance, improvements, and alignment with business objectives. 

What we're looking for

Must haves:

  • Business level Japanese and English skill
  • Strong senior‑level expertise in DWDM/OTN technologies (Ciena, Nokia, Fujitsu, ADTRAN or equivalent).
  • Proven experience engaging directly with customers, sales teams, and service delivery in a technical advisory role.
  • Deep conceptual understanding of optical network architecture, ROADM‑based systems, transponders, and photonic design principles.
  • Experience guiding network planning and design decisions, including capacity strategy, resilience models, and technology choices.
  • Strong stakeholder management skills, able to influence Sales, Service Delivery, Engineering, Architecture, and Leadership.
  • Ability to balance technical depth with clear, business‑focused communication.
  • Experience driving optimisation initiatives such as capacity reuse, license optimisation, and asset recovery.
  • Confidence operating as a senior individual contributor, providing direction without line‑management responsibility.
  • Experience in driving improvements through technology innovation, network optimization, and process enhancement.
  • Ability to support large expansion or transformation projects (overlays, subsea upgrades, proactive builds, node exits, regulatory projects). 

 

Might haves:

  • Exposure to automation and digitalisation of planning processes, including AI‑driven forecasting and automated monitoring.
  • Experience improving end‑to‑end capacity delivery processes, reducing lead times, defining SLAs, and standardising deployment guidelines.
  • Knowledge of designing customer‑specific optical solutions and bespoke delivery requirements.
  • Experience with network functional testing, benchmarking, failure reproduction, and issue validation.
  • Technical /Conceptual knowledge of SDN Orchestrator platforms such as for service provisioning over multivendor optical environments.
